Building a full-featured conference call application with Tropo and PHP

Tropo’s conference function makes it easy for you to join multiple callers onto a single call together. One line of code and you have a conference call… <?php conference(‘someid’); ?> That’s it. A basic conference line. Use that as your application and everyone calling into your number will be joined into a single conference call. [...]

Jam Session – April 7, 2011 – Social CRM and Building Apps to Monitor Social Channels

Two thirds of today’s Internet users actively engage with social networks such as Twitter or Facebook. They use it mainly for personal communication, but often share feedback and thoughts about product or service experiences.
